Our mission is to bring together the vibrant community of artists and makers in Highland, NY and connect them with art lovers from near and far. By opening our studios to the public, we aim to showcase the diversity and richness of our local arts scene, and create opportunities for meaningful interactions between artists and their audiences.
We believe that art has the power to inspire, connect, and transform individuals and communities, and we are committed to promoting a culture of creativity and artistic expression in Highland. Through our open studio tour, we hope to foster a sense of belonging and mutual support among artists, and to encourage dialogue and collaboration across different disciplines and mediums.
Whether you are a seasoned collector or a curious newcomer, we invite you to join us on this journey of discovery and exploration, and to experience the joy and wonder of art in all its forms.
